


Salvia n. 'Caradonna' No. 2
Salvia n. 'Caradonna' No. 2 is a striking perennial known for its vibrant blue-purple flowers and tall, upright stems that typically reach heights of 24 to 30 inches. This cultivar is particularly appreciated for its ability to attract pollinators, making it a valuable addition to gardens and landscapes aimed at promoting biodiversity. 'Caradonna' thrives in well-drained soils and full sun, flourishing in USDA hardiness zones 4 through 8. Its long blooming period, often from late spring to early fall, ensures continued visual interest throughout the growing season. Additionally, the foliage is aromatic, adding another layer of appeal to this versatile plant, whether used in borders, wildflower gardens, or as a standout specimen.
